Auteur Sujet: Serveur FTP - Accédez à votre disque dur depuis l'internet  (Lu 4110 fois)

0 Membres et 2 Invités sur ce sujet

vivien

  • Administrateur
  • *
  • Messages: 1 151
    • Voir le profil
    • La Fibre
Serveur FTP - Accédez à votre disque dur depuis l'internet
Mode d'emploi pour Windows 2000 / XP  / 2003 / Vista


La fibre optique et ses débits symétriques (débit en émission = débit en réception) vous permettent de nouvelles applications qui étaient trop lente avec l'ADSL ou le Câble pour pouvoir être utilisés correctement comme par exemple utiliser votre disque dur à distance comme si vous étiez chez vous.

1 - Installation d'un serveur FTP sur votre PC

1. Installer le logiciel FileZilla Server, téléchargeables ici.

2. Télécharger le tutoriel d'installation et de configuration de FileZilla Server, téléchargeable ici.

3. Configurez votre routeur et ouvrez les ports 20, 21 TCP et la plage de ports 6000 à 6010 en TCP vers l'@IP de votre PC en suivant le tuto ici.

4. Configurer le mode passif de FileZilla Server. Il est nécessaire de cocher la case "récupérer l'@IP externe depuis" et de cocher "utiliser une plage de ports personnalisée" puis d'indiquer la plage ouverte sur votre routeur ( 6000 - 6010 ). Plus d'information page 22 du tutoriel.

5. Créer un utilisateur pour votre serveur FTP (avec protection par mot de passe) et indiquer quelle partie de votre disque dur sera visible a l'extérieur et les droits associés (lecture, écriture). Plus d'informations page 31 du tutoriel

6. Notez l'@IP publique de votre PC afin de pouvoir le retrouver quand vous ne serez plus chez vous.
Rappel : Une adresse IP publique ne commence jamais par 192.168.x.x
Votre adresse IP publique (la votre) est sur http://ip.iperf.fr/


2 - Installation du logiciel NetDrive sur un autre PC pour récupérer votre disque dur dans le poste de travail

1. Installer le logiciel NetDrive, téléchargeables ici ou  ici.

2. Suivre la documentation disponible en français ici
ou sur le site de l'éditeur en anglais ici.

3. Configurez le champ "Adresse / URL du site" en rentrant votre @IP publique de votre PC sur lequel vous avez installé FileZilla Server. Cas particulier : Si vous êtes dans le même réseau (cas entre 2 PC à domicile), l'@IP publique ne fonctionneras pas, rentrez l'@IP privée qui est du type 192.168.x.x

4. Rentrez le nom d'utilisateur / mot de passe que vous avez définit sur FileZilla Server


3 - Télécharger des fichiers de votre disque dur depuis un autre PC sans installer de logiciel (cyber-café par exemple).

Il suffit de rentrer dans une navigateur web ftp://login:passsword@212.27.60.27 en remplacent login par le nom d'utilisateur définit sur FileZilla Server, password par le mot de passe définit sur FileZilla Server et 212.27.60.27 par l'@IP publique du PC sur lequel vous avez installé FileZilla Server.

Note : Vous ne pouvez que faire des téléchargement. Avant d'utiliser un fichier, il est nécessaire de le télécharger sur votre disque dur local.

Vivien.
« Modifié: 15 mars 2007 à 00:06:49 par vivien »

vivien

  • Administrateur
  • *
  • Messages: 1 151
    • Voir le profil
    • La Fibre
Configuration du mode Passif

Filezilla server (logiciel server open source - donc gratuit - pour Windows) :

Il est nécessaire de cocher la case "récupérer l'@IP externe depuis" et de cocher "utiliser une plage de ports personnalisée" puis d'indiquer la plage ouverte sur votre routeur ( 6000 - 6010 ). Plus d'information page 22 du tutoriel disponible ici


Serv-U1 :

Dans Local Server => Domains => Settings, Il est nécessaire d'indiquer son @IP publique à la plasse du 192.168.1.x dans "Allow passive mode data transfers, use IP" :



Rappel : Une adresse IP publique ne commence jamais par 192.168.x.x
Votre adresse IP publique (la votre) est indiqué ci dessous :


Dnas Local Server => Settings, il est nécessaire de spécifier la plage ouverte sur le routeur dans "PASS port range" :



N'hésitez pas a décocher la case "auto-configure Firewall" si vous n'arrivez pas a mettre la plage de port que vous voulez.

pehache

  • SFR
  • *
  • Messages: 1
    • Voir le profil
Re : [windows] Serveur FTP - Accédez à votre disque dur depuis l'internet
« Réponse #2 le: 10 juillet 2008 à 08:54:44 »
Salut,

Configuration du mode Passif

Filezilla server (logiciel server open source - donc gratuit - pour Windows) :

Il est nécessaire de cocher la case "récupérer l'@IP externe depuis" et de cocher "utiliser une plage de ports personnalisée" puis d'indiquer la plage ouverte sur votre routeur ( 6000 - 6010 ). Plus d'information page 22 du tutoriel disponible ici


J'ai du mal à comprendre ce que fait cette option ?

Pour le mode passif j'ai plutôt coché l'option "Use the following IP" et j'ai mis l'adresse publique de ma box...

Autre question: pour le nombre de ports à ouvrir pour faire faire fonctionner le mode passif, est-ce qu'il a à voir avec le nombre max de connections simultanées que l'on souhaite ?

vivien

  • Administrateur
  • *
  • Messages: 1 151
    • Voir le profil
    • La Fibre
[tutoriel win] Serveur FTP - Accédez à votre disque dur depuis l'internet
« Réponse #3 le: 13 juillet 2008 à 21:26:50 »
Quand tu as une IP fixe et que tu la connais autant la mettre, mais mon tuto se veut général et s'applique aussi à ceux qui ont des IP dynamique. En plus une partie des posseseurs d'IP fixe (Free et Club-Internet pour l'ADSL, tous els opérateurs fibre exceptés Orange et Numericable) risquent de mettre 192.168.1.x comme IP publique alors que c'est l'IP privée du PC...

La case "récupérer l'@IP externe depuis" permet à FileZilla d'interroger un serveur pour connaitre son IP publique (et non pas l'IP privée). Cela permet donc de ne pas avoir a connaitre son IP publique, ce qui est pratique si ellle est dynamique.

Le nombre de ports à ouvrir est le nombre max de connexions en mode passif au même instant. Si tu pense avoir au maximum sur ton serveur 5 personnes qui se connectent avec en moyenne 3 connexions simultannées, il faut ouvrir 15 ports.